What is CityPASS?  CityPASS allows you to explore Houston’s best attractions for 9 days.  There is no need to rush as your countdown does not start until the first day of use.  It also helps you save 48% on ticket admission. 

Admission includes:
1)      Space Center Houston
2)      Downtown Aquarium
3)      Houston Zoo OR Museum of Fine Arts, Houston
4)      Kemah Boardwalk OR Children’s Museum of Houston
5)      Houston Museum of Natural Science

That’s five places for one price.  And you don’t have to stand in long lines.  CityPASS holders have VIP status.  There is a separate line for entrance helping you get to your exploration even faster.  With small kids any time not spent in a line waiting for fun to begin is awesome!
